Orangeville residential real estate matters often come with a lot happening at once. A buyer may be arranging financing, reviewing inspection results, confirming insurance, planning a move, and trying to understand how much money must be available before closing. A seller may be preparing to discharge a mortgage, complete repair obligations, respond to questions from the buyer lawyer, and coordinate the release of sale proceeds. A homeowner refinancing may be waiting for lender instructions while also needing to pay out existing debts, sign new mortgage documents, and understand how the registration will be completed.
Goldstone Law PC helps Orangeville clients move through those steps with a practical and organized legal process. We focus on the parts of the transaction that most often create confusion: the Agreement of Purchase and Sale, title review, mortgage instructions, closing adjustments, funds needed before closing, signing requirements, title insurance, payout statements, and final reporting. Our role is to explain what is required, prepare the documents properly, and keep the legal side of the file moving toward the closing date.
For buyers, that can mean reviewing title details, confirming ownership and mortgage registration steps, calculating land transfer tax and closing funds, and helping you understand the documents you are signing. For sellers, it can mean preparing transfer documents, responding to requisitions, arranging mortgage discharge, and making sure sale proceeds are handled correctly. For refinance clients, it can mean reviewing the new lender package, registering the mortgage, coordinating title insurance, and paying out secured debts according to lender instructions.

What We Review For You
Every residential real estate file is different, but most Orangeville purchases, sales, and refinances require careful review of key documents, deadlines, and closing details.
Buying In Orangeville
A purchase in Orangeville can involve financing dates, title review, inspection conditions, land transfer tax planning, closing adjustments, and lender requirements. We help buyers understand what must be signed, what funds are needed, and what legal steps must be completed before ownership changes hands.
Selling In Orangeville
Sellers need closing documents prepared properly, mortgage payouts confirmed, requisitions answered, and sale proceeds released correctly. We help Orangeville sellers move from accepted offer to closing with practical communication and organized document handling.
Condo And Townhouse Closings
Condo and townhouse files can involve status materials, common expense adjustments, parking or locker details, and property management communication. We help clients understand these closing details and complete the required legal work.
Refinancing Your Home
When refinancing, homeowners need lender instructions reviewed, title requirements confirmed, existing mortgages or secured debts paid out, and the new mortgage registered. We help make the refinance process easier to follow.
